Reviews
From the moment we arrived, we were greeted with wonderful hospitality. We were seated immediately and welcomed by our waitress, Melissa, who was an absolute standout. She was warm, attentive, and genuinely pleasant throughout the visit. Her friendliness and professionalism really set the tone for the meal. Hospitality was an A+++ experience — thank you, Melissa!
The Meals
• My wife ordered the Panhandle Scramble — scrambled eggs over an English muffin with sausage, smothered in sausage gravy, and served with home fries and grits. She loved it, and after sneaking a bite myself, I can say it was absolutely delicious. Easily a 10/10 dish.
• I went with the Cambridge Omelette, which featured thick, fluffy eggs with ham, cheese, potatoes, and hollandaise sauce, plus an English muffin. Rich, hearty, and satisfying — another 10/10.
• One of our friends ordered the Mexican Skillet. He wasn’t impressed with the refried beans, which he felt nearly ruined the dish, though he still enjoyed the rest once he worked around them. He gave it a 6/10, but mentioned it could be better without the beans.
• His wife ordered eggs with a side Belgian waffle. Unfortunately, the waffle came out burnt on the bottom and was extremely tough. She struggled to even cut into it, and after one bite, she decided to leave it untouched. She chose not to complain, simply because Melissa was so wonderful, and she didn’t want to sour the positive vibe of the visit.
Value
For both my wife’s meal and mine, with drinks included, the total was around $37 (before tip). Pricing felt reasonable and in line with what we’d expect for a hearty breakfast outing.
Final Thoughts
Overall, my wife and I had a great experience, and we’ll definitely be returning. While our friends’ meals weren’t perfect, the service, atmosphere, and our own dishes left a very positive impression. Taylor’s has great potential, and with just a little more consistency in the kitchen, it could easily be a five-star experience across the board.
Recommended — and we’ll be back!
